The LTV compares the amount of a loan to the value of the asset being financed: the amount you are borrowing divided by the price of the property being purchased or financed. Since there are 52 weeks in a year that means there are 26 biweekly pay periods, which means this payment strategy would be equivalent to paying a 13th monthly payment each year, which can help buyers save $10,000's & years of loan payments. A bi-weekly mortgage is a mortgage in which the borrower makes half of their monthly mortgage payment every two weeks, rather than paying the full payment amount once every month.
